Meet Astrid!!

Astrid is an almost 6-month-old coonhound mix with a curious mind and a mischievous streak to match. She's always on the move—playing hard, chasing the big dogs, and finding new ways to entertain herself (and keep you on your toes).

True to her coonhound roots, Astrid is smart, independent, and full of personality. She loves her toys and would much rather be chewing, exploring, or stirring up a little fun than sitting still. That said, she does have a soft side—if you scoop her up and bring her to the couch, she'll happily settle in for some cuddles.

Astrid will thrive in an active home that can keep up with her energy and continue to challenge her sharp mind. Playful, clever, and just the right amount of trouble—Astrid is all puppy in the best way!
